waymaker

/ˈweɪmeɪkər/

Definitions

1. noun

A person or thing that makes or clears a way; a leader or pioneer who shows others the path to follow.

“She was a waymaker for women in the male-dominated industry, paving the way for future generations.”

Synonyms

  • pathfinder
  • trailblazer
